How to Register Your Xiaomi 14 or 14 Pro with PTA
To activate your Xiaomi 14 or 14 Pro on Pakistani mobile networks, you must complete the PTA registration process through the
official PTA website or the
DIRBS portal. Ensure you have the IMEI number of your cell phone and a valid Passport or CNIC for verification.
By following the
step-by-step instructions on the PTA portal, your smartphone will work seamlessly on local networks. You can also use the
PTA Tax Calculator on the official PTA website to estimate the import tax and plan your purchase efficiently.
